I feel like a lot of creators run into the same issue I did, which is getting stuck in a rut with angles. After making videos for a while, you realize you're just using the same few shots over and over and everything feels kind of repetitive. What I love about osmo 360 is how it completely bypasses those traditional camera limits. You don't have to lock in your frame before you hit record, you can just shoot and decide on your angles and crops later. Gives me so much room to be creative.
Plus, 360 lenses are just super fun in general. Things like the tiny planet effect, I've tried using it to shoot stuff like making it look like a person is walking on a tiny sphere, or that big-head effect, and grossly exaggerating the size of a bowl when eating. I've been seeing it show up in music videos lately, so you know actual industry pros are using this as a legit artistic thing now.
